Caterpillar Launches AI Assistant and Commits $25M to Innovation Prize
At CES 2026, Caterpillar unveiled CAT AI Assistance, unifying digital tools into a conversational platform, and expanded its Nvidia partnership for on-board AI and agentic systems. The company also committed $25 million over five years to a global innovation prize and previewed five autonomous construction machines.
CEO Joe Creed introduced these during his keynote.
New AI-Powered Hybrid Simulation Reveals Electron Behavior in Liquids
Berkeley Lab researchers developed a quantum-machine learning model simulating excess electrons in water, accurately predicting reactions with hydronium ions. This breakthrough matches experimental results and enables studies in energy, biology, and environmental science with reduced computational power.
The hybrid method uses quantum mechanics for electrons and ML for surrounding molecules.
Banks Plan Major AI Investments in Compliance and Risk for 2026
82% of banking compliance leaders expect over 25% AI investment growth, focusing on financial crime strategies, with generative AI split on spending increases. Agentic AI sees incremental adoption for autonomous actions under controls.
Research from Hawk and Chartis highlights shift from pilots to maturity.
2026 Biotech AI Report: Wins in Workflows, Challenges in Complex Science
Benchling reports high adoption of AI for literature review (76%), protein prediction (71%), and reporting (66%), but lower in generative design and biomarkers due to data issues. Planned growth targets workflow orchestration and multimodal models.
81% use AI in scientific cases, 92% in non-scientific.

CES 2026: AI Moves into Physical World with Autonomous Factories
At CES, AI integrates with industry for autonomous factories and supply chains, highlighted by Nvidia's Alpamayo open-source model for autonomous cars. Jensen Huang emphasized AI understanding real-world dynamics for safer vehicles.
Demos show shift beyond chatbots to physical applications.

Neuralink Blindsight BCI Set for Human Testing in 2026
Neuralink's Blindsight implant for restoring vision in blind uses external camera and visual cortex connection, entering early human trials. Part of top tech trends including AI supercomputers like Meta’s Prometheus.
Innovations span AI, space, and biomedicine.
